1H-NMR spectra indicate the protochlorophillide resonances characteristics of a -CH2-CH3 at position C4. Photoreducible protochlorophilide-Mg and -Zn complexes were converted in relation to chlorophyllide-Mg or chlorophyllide-Zn after flash illumination. [on SciFinder (R)]
